Sabres ticket prices in lower third of NHL

'The cost of attending a Buffalo Sabres game has risen again for the 2002-03 National Hockey League season with the average price now a few pennies below $38 per seat, a cost that ranks Buffalo 22nd among the 30 teams.' … [Read more...] about Sabres ticket prices in lower third of NHL

A season of uncertainty starts tonight for Sabres

'As of late Tuesday night, the Sabres had sold the equivalent of 7,699 season tickets, or 64 percent of the 12,000-seat goal. The team had sold 10,118 seats for tonight's game, well below the arena capacity of 18,690.' … [Read more...] about A season of uncertainty starts tonight for Sabres
